<br />Matt Talamas, P.E.
<br />Engineer Diver, Hydrouraphic Surveyor (Olin.H drographic.Solutions).
<br />Project Experience
<br />Mr. Talamas is an engineer with proven experience on a variety of engineering
<br />projects. He has experience working with civil, coastal, and environmental projects
<br />in Florida, Central America, and throughout the Caribbean. Mr. Talamas has
<br />demonstrated experience in waterfront engineering, surveying and mapping,
<br />environmental monitoring and mitigation, and oceanographic studies. Mr. Talamas
<br />brings a strong diving and boating background to compliment his technical
<br />education. His hydrographic experience has included dredging surveys, marine
<br />construction positioning, and offshore surveys. Some of his duties at Olin
<br />Hydrographic include coordination, logistical planning, and performance of field
<br />work activities including natural resource assessment, environmental monitoring,
<br />structural inspections, and hydrographic surveys, as well as marina and dock
<br />design, beach and breakwater design, and shoreline stabilization design. Mr.
<br />Talamas also possesses expertise working with AutoCAD and computer networks.
